#4f0b3e basic color information

#4f0b3e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4f0b3e has decimal index of: 5180222, is composed of 31% red, 4.3% green and 24.3% blue. #4f0b3e in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 21.5% yellow and 69% black.
#660033 is the closest web-safe color to #4f0b3e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
